Top 5 Natural Monuments around Pussos

Best natural monuments around Pussos include a variety of natural attractions near this locality in Portugal. The area is characterized by diverse landscapes, featuring river gorges, panoramic viewpoints, and historical natural sites. Visitors can explore pristine environments, enjoy sweeping vistas, and discover unique geological formations. The region offers opportunities for outdoor activities amidst its natural beauty.

Best natural monuments around Pussos

  • The most popular natural monuments is Fragas de São Simão River Beach, a river beach located in the Ribeira de Alge gorge. It offers clear waters surrounded by natural landscapes, ideal for relaxation.
  • Another must-see spot is Passadiços das Fragas de São Simão, a trail of approximately 2 km. Visitors can expect impressive landscapes and contrasts along this path, which connects to the Fragas de São Simão viewpoint.
  • Visitors also love Scenic viewpoint at Monte da Ovelha, a viewpoint known as Serra da Portela or Serra do Anjo da Guarda. This site offers panoramic views of the Pousaflores Valley and features diverse flora, traditional windmills, and a small chapel.

Known as Serra da Portela or Serra do Anjo da Guarda, this is a natural viewpoint overlooking the Pousaflores Valley, where the landscape is filled with life and aromas. Wild orchids, rupicolous plants, "cucas" (a type of gourd), wormwood, and the fresh scent of thyme, which wafts away with every step, flourish among the limestone rocks. Here, atop Monte da Ovelha, human presence has left its mark: traditional windmills, a small chapel dedicated to the Guardian Angel, the Stations of the Cross for Good Friday, and initiatives celebrating bread and cornbread. It's also a place made for lingering: sitting at a table, lighting a grill, or simply gazing out.

Frequently Asked Questions

What natural features can I expect to see around Pussos?

The area around Pussos is rich in diverse natural features. You can explore stunning river gorges, such as the Ribeira de Alge gorge where the Fragas de São Simão River Beach is located. There are also panoramic viewpoints like the Scenic viewpoint at Monte da Ovelha, offering expansive views of valleys and mountains. The landscape is characterized by unique flora, including wild orchids and aromatic plants like thyme.

Are there any historical natural monuments in the Pussos area?

Yes, beyond natural beauty, the region offers sites with historical significance. For instance, the Visigothic Tomb Loba III is a historical site that combines natural surroundings with ancient human presence. Additionally, the nearby Dornes Village, embraced by the Zêzere River, has historical ties to the Order of the Knights Templar, offering a blend of natural beauty and cultural heritage.

Are there family-friendly natural monuments or trails suitable for children?

Absolutely. The Fragas de São Simão River Beach is considered family-friendly, offering clear waters for relaxation amidst nature. For an educational and engaging experience, consider visiting the Pegadas de Dinossáurios da Serra de Aire Natural Monument. This site features some of the world's longest dinosaur tracks and an educational trail with large sauropod statues, which is often a hit with children. What is the best time of year to visit the natural monuments around Pussos?

The region's natural monuments can be enjoyed throughout much of the year. Spring (March to May) is ideal for experiencing the vibrant flora, such as wild orchids and aromatic plants, especially at places like Monte da Ovelha. Summer (June to August) is perfect for enjoying river beaches and water activities. Autumn (September to November) offers pleasant temperatures for hiking and exploring the changing landscapes.

What kind of flora and fauna can I observe at Monte da Ovelha?

At the Scenic viewpoint at Monte da Ovelha, the landscape is teeming with diverse flora. You can find wild orchids, rupicolous plants, 'cucas' (a type of gourd), and wormwood flourishing among the limestone rocks. The air is often filled with the fresh scent of thyme. While specific fauna details are not extensively documented, the rich plant life supports various insects and small wildlife typical of the Portuguese rural landscape.
